Of course, that will probably > require doing a compile with debug enabled and right now, compiling doesn't > work. :-( With the 0.138 package update for Fedora 17, I had to disable SSL support due to its instability. (The 0.138 update is currently in testing repos.) Because Pan 0.138 requires GnuTLS 3.0 and this GnuTLS version is not currently available for any version of Fedora (only GnuTLS 2.x is), we are waiting for the GnuTLS package maintainers to package the recent enough version for us.
